{"id":562,"date":"2008-12-08T08:57:08","date_gmt":"2008-12-08T06:57:08","guid":{"rendered":"http:\/\/nyams.planbweb.com\/blog\/?p=562"},"modified":"2008-12-08T08:57:08","modified_gmt":"2008-12-08T06:57:08","slug":"yen-a-marre-des-extensions-de-merde","status":"publish","type":"post","link":"https:\/\/nyamsprod.com\/blog\/yen-a-marre-des-extensions-de-merde\/","title":{"rendered":"Y&#8217;en a marre des extensions de merde"},"content":{"rendered":"<div class=\"message warning\">\n<p><strong>Attention:<\/strong> Les informations de ce billet sont susceptibles d'&ecirc;tre obsol&egrave;tes car vieux de plus 2 ans.<\/p>\n<p><strong>Warning: <\/strong> The information you are reading may be obsolete, this post was published more than 2 years ago.<\/p>\n<\/div><p>Ca y est vous avez d\u00e9cidez de vous lancer dans l&#8217;univers du blog, apr\u00e8s avoir trouver votre h\u00e9bergeur vous d\u00e9cidez d&#8217;installer WordPress et 5 minutes apr\u00e8s vous \u00eates pr\u00eat \u00e0 faire entendre votre voix.. heu disons \u00e0 vous faire lire de part le monde, mais il manque la touche finale qui fera de vous le ma\u00eetre du monde, la personnalisation de votre blog. Pour cela, comme le pr\u00e9conise WordPress vous aurez recours \u00e0 des th\u00e8mes et\/ou des plugins que vous trouverez sans diffcult\u00e9 sur net&#8230; et c&#8217;est l\u00e0 o\u00f9 le probl\u00e8me r\u00e9side.<!--more--><\/p>\n<p>H\u00e9las&#8230; ou heureusement il n&#8217;y a pas que sur le site de WordPress o\u00f9 l&#8217;on peut trouver des th\u00e8mes et des plugins gratuits, il existe des milliers voire des millions de sites qui proposent des extensions au c\u00e9l\u00e8bre moteur de blog. <strong>Avant d&#8217;activer une extension gratuite et\/ou payante trouv\u00e9e sur le net, que vous soyez un n\u00e9ophyte ou un pro du web cela ne vous co\u00fbtera rien de faire un tour dans les dossiers d\u00e9compresser que vous venez de t\u00e9l\u00e9charger<\/strong>. Si vous voyez des choses que vous ne comprenez pas c&#8217;est-\u00e0-dire <em>\u00e0 l&#8217;oppos\u00e9 de ce que devrait contenir un plugin ou un th\u00e8me WordPress<\/em>, c&#8217;est que cette extension fait des choses pas tr\u00e8s normal, un conseil&#8230; effacer\/d\u00e9sinstaller cette extension tout de suite. Je suis sur que certains d&#8217;entre-nous ont d\u00e9j\u00e0 test\u00e9 des th\u00e8mes, par exemple, contenant des fichiers avec du contenu encrypt\u00e9 qui vous obligez \u00e0 faire de la publicit\u00e9 pour un service payant en ligne \u00e0 l&#8217;insu de votre plein gr\u00e9.<\/p>\n<p><strong>La<\/strong><strong> plupart de ces extensions ne<\/strong><strong> respectent pas les r\u00e8gles \u00e9dict\u00e9es par les d\u00e9veloppeurs <\/strong><strong>de WordPress<\/strong>. Du coup, le simple fait de charger ces extensions aura pour cons\u00e9quence :<\/p>\n<ul>\n<li>de voir d&#8217;autres extensions, bien cod\u00e9es, elles, arr\u00eat\u00e9es de fonctionner.<\/li>\n<li>de cr\u00e9er des probl\u00e8mes de s\u00e9curit\u00e9 plus ou moins grave dans votre installation.<\/li>\n<\/ul>\n<p>Comment rem\u00e9diez \u00e0 tout ces d\u00e9sagr\u00e9ments:<\/p>\n<ol>\n<li>V\u00e9rifier que vous avez bien t\u00e9l\u00e9charger l&#8217;extension \u00e0 partir du site r\u00e9el de l&#8217;auteur de celle-ci. Si oui, contactez-le et faites lui part de vos probl\u00e8mes. A moins d&#8217;\u00eatre un d\u00e9veloppeur peu scrupuler et n&#8217;ayant aucune fiert\u00e9 dans son travail, je suis sur que dans 99% des cas, il vous aidera \u00e0 r\u00e9gler le probl\u00e8me.<\/li>\n<li>Si vous \u00eates vous-m\u00eame d\u00e9veloppeur Web et que vous avez du temps \u00e0 consacrer \u00e0 cela, vous pouvez essayer de corriger ce qui ne va pas et le faire savoir \u00e0 l&#8217;auteur r\u00e9el du travail.<\/li>\n<li>Si la solution 1\u00b0 ne fonctionne pas et que vous n&#8217;\u00eates pas dans les conditions de la solution 2\u00b0, changer de plugin et\/ou de th\u00e8me, faites-le savoir via un poste sur votre site ou via des forums que tel ou tel th\u00e8me ou plugin est mauvais et que son auteur est un boulet et trouvez un autre th\u00e8me et\/ou extension. Le Web est suffisamment grand, vous trouverez s\u00fbrement mieux ailleurs<\/li>\n<\/ol>\n<div>Je d\u00e9veloppe moi-m\u00eame des extensions pour WordPress et pourtant je n&#8217;ai mis \u00e0 disposition qu&#8217;<a title=\"RefGenerator\" href=\"http:\/\/nyams.planbweb.com\/blog\/refgenerator\/\">un seul de mes plugins<\/a> car j&#8217;estime en toute honnetet\u00e9 et en toute modestie que toutes mes autres extensions pour WordPress sont soient non abouties, soit pas assez s\u00e9curiser\/documenter\/debugger que pour \u00eatre mis \u00e0 la disposition de tout un chacun. A bon entendeur salut \ud83d\ude09<\/div>\n","protected":false},"excerpt":{"rendered":"<p>Code ou ne code pas&#8230; n&#8217;essaie pas.. aurait di Yoda si il avait \u00e9tait maitre developpeur pour le web. Y&#8217;en a marre des mauvais codeurs et\/ou des codeurs mal-intentionn\u00e9es qui emp\u00eache les utilisateurs de Wordpress de profiter de certains th\u00e8mes et\/ou plugins<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_monsterinsights_skip_tracking":false,"_monsterinsights_sitenote_active":false,"_monsterinsights_sitenote_note":"","_monsterinsights_sitenote_category":0,"footnotes":""},"categories":[5],"tags":[292,412,421,527,574,582],"class_list":["post-562","post","type-post","status-publish","format-standard","hentry","category-web","tag-javascript","tag-php","tag-plugin","tag-themes","tag-wordpress","tag-yen-a-marre"],"aioseo_notices":[],"_links":{"self":[{"href":"https:\/\/nyamsprod.com\/blog\/wp-json\/wp\/v2\/posts\/562","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/nyamsprod.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/nyamsprod.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/nyamsprod.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/nyamsprod.com\/blog\/wp-json\/wp\/v2\/comments?post=562"}],"version-history":[{"count":0,"href":"https:\/\/nyamsprod.com\/blog\/wp-json\/wp\/v2\/posts\/562\/revisions"}],"wp:attachment":[{"href":"https:\/\/nyamsprod.com\/blog\/wp-json\/wp\/v2\/media?parent=562"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/nyamsprod.com\/blog\/wp-json\/wp\/v2\/categories?post=562"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/nyamsprod.com\/blog\/wp-json\/wp\/v2\/tags?post=562"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}